Course structure

• Feline Behavior Basics
• Understanding Feline Body Language
• Common Feline Behavior Problems
• Medical Causes of Feline Behavior Problems
• Behavior Modification Techniques for Cats
• Environmental Enrichment for Cats
• Managing Multi-Cat Households
• Working with Fearful and Aggressive Cats
• Case Studies in Feline Behavior
• Client Communication and Education in Feline Behavior
